Description

Non-inflatable tyre
Technical field
The utility model is related to tyre technology, particularly belongs to a kind of non-inflatable tyre.
Background technology
Non-inflatable tyre refers to not by air pressure, and realizes the tire of damping, buffering performance.Non-inflatable tyre is also It is non-inflatable tire, not by air, support, shock-absorbing capacity is realized merely with tire own material and structure.Rubber is real Heart tire is mainly characterized by, and carcass weight is big, poor flexibility, rolling resistance are big, carrying is big.Pu tire, using polyurethane material Material is fabricated to the solid tyre of foam-like, and advantage is appearance looks elegant, lightweight, have the disadvantage easy aging, tread flaking, it is not wear-resisting, roll Resistance is big.Occur in that regarding to the issue above and much exempt to inflate non-solid tire, but still suffer from larger progressive space.
The content of the invention
The purpose of this utility model is to be to provide a kind of non-inflatable tyre, to reach that thermal diffusivity is good, resistance is small and makes With the purpose of long lifespan.
Non-inflatable tyre provided by the utility model, with tire, it is characterised in that described surface of tyre is provided with anti- Sliding raised line and anti-slip tank, tire two sides are respectively equipped with damping groove, and described anti-skidding raised line and anti-slip tank one end position are tire Top surface edge, the other end is located at surface of tyre medium position, and anti-skidding raised line and anti-slip tank intersect in the middle part of surface of tyre;It is described Damping groove be evenly arranged on tire two sides.
Described anti-skidding raised line and anti-slip tank arranged for interval;Anti-skidding raised line and anti-skidding well width ratio are 2:1.
Described anti-skidding raised line and anti-slip tank intersect in the middle part of surface of tyre, form angle and anti-skidding raised line less than 180 ° Point.
Described anti-skidding raised line and anti-slip tank intersect in the middle part of surface of tyre, form 60 ° of angle.
Described anti-skidding raised line and anti-slip tank intersect in the middle part of surface of tyre, the sharp position of anti-skidding raised line of formation and surface of tyre It is consistent with the direct of travel of tire during top.
Described damping groove is D type grooves.
Described damping depth of groove is 1/3rd of tire.
Described damping groove gets over smaller inward from notch.
The opening of described damping groove arc-shaped side is consistent with the direction of anti-skidding raised line point.
The non-inflatable tyre that the utility model is provided, with anti-skidding raised line and anti-slip tank, described anti-skidding raised line and anti-skidding Groove intersects in the middle part of surface of tyre, consistent with the direct of travel of tire when the sharp position of anti-skidding raised line of formation is with surface of tyre top; The resistance being subject in wheel traveling process can be reduced, so as to reduce vehicle power loss and increase the service life of tire. The damping trough having, described damping groove is D type grooves, can play preferable damping effect;The section of damping trough, more inward It is smaller, with good heat dissipation effect and be easy to cleaning the characteristics of.Therefore, the utility model have thermal diffusivity it is good, by resistance it is small, use Long lifespan and good damping effect, the good effect for being easy to cleaning.

Embodiment
As illustrated, being a kind of embodiment of the utility model non-inflatable tyre, the described surface of tire 1 is provided with anti-skidding Raised line 3 and anti-slip tank 4, tire two sides are respectively equipped with damping groove 2, and described anti-skidding raised line and anti-slip tank one end position are tire Top surface edge, the other end is located at surface of tyre medium position, and anti-skidding raised line and anti-slip tank intersect in the middle part of surface of tyre, are formed 60 ° of angle and anti-skidding raised line point;It is consistent with the direct of travel of tire when the sharp position of anti-skidding raised line is with surface of tyre top;Can The resistance being subject in wheel traveling process is reduced, also with preferable drainage performance and braking quality, so as to reduce vehicle power Loss and the service life for increasing tire.
Described damping groove is evenly arranged on tire, and damping groove is D type grooves, and depth is 1/3rd of tire, Get over smaller inward from notch, or damping groove runs through tire;With good damping effect, good heat dissipation effect and be easy to cleaning Feature.The opening of described damping trough arc-shaped side is consistent with the direction of anti-skidding raised line point, can play preferable damping effect.
Non-inflatable tyre provided by the utility model, can be used on the vehicles such as car, electric car, with thermal diffusivity It is good, by resistance is small, service life length and good damping effect, the good effect for being easy to cleaning.
